技术文摘
7 天假期精通 Elixir,熟练掌握函数式编程与 Actor 模型
在当今的编程世界中,Elixir 作为一门新兴的函数式编程语言,凭借其强大的功能和独特的设计理念,正逐渐受到开发者的青睐。而掌握函数式编程和 Actor 模型,更是能够让您在编程领域如鱼得水。接下来的 7 天假期,让我们一起踏上精通 Elixir 的征程。
第一天,我们要对 Elixir 有一个初步的了解。熟悉其基本语法、数据类型和控制结构。通过一些简单的示例程序,感受函数式编程的思维方式,比如不可变数据和纯函数的概念。
第二天,深入学习 Elixir 的函数。掌握函数的定义、参数传递、返回值以及高阶函数的使用。学会运用函数来构建复杂的逻辑,提高代码的可读性和可维护性。
第三天,重点攻克 Elixir 中的模块和命名空间。了解如何组织代码,进行模块的划分和功能的封装,使程序结构更加清晰。
第四天,深入研究 Actor 模型。理解 Actor 模型的原理和优势,掌握如何创建、发送消息和处理并发任务。这将为我们开发高效的并发程序打下坚实的基础。
第五天,进行实际项目的开发。通过一个小型的应用程序,将前面所学的知识融会贯通,实践函数式编程和 Actor 模型的应用。
第六天,对代码进行优化和调试。学会使用 Elixir 提供的工具和技巧,查找并解决代码中的问题,提高程序的性能和稳定性。
第七天,进行总结和复习。回顾这 7 天所学的知识,查漏补缺,巩固对 Elixir 和函数式编程、Actor 模型的理解和掌握。
在这 7 天的学习过程中,要保持积极的学习态度和坚持不懈的精神。多做练习,多参考优秀的代码示例,积极参与社区交流。相信通过这 7 天的努力,您一定能够熟练掌握 Elixir,在函数式编程和 Actor 模型的运用上达到一个新的高度,为未来的编程之路增添强大的武器。让我们一起抓住这 7 天的假期,实现编程技能的飞跃!
- 网页滚动时内容怎样实现逐渐显示
- 怎样安全地向后台传递隐藏参数
- 怎样实现像 Figma 那样禁用触摸板缩放
- 一机双屏协同下点击主屏按钮让副屏弹出对话框并同步修改的实现方法
- 用-webkit-filter设背景图片透明度时文字也透明咋办
- 父元素 `pointer-events: none` 时如何让子元素点击事件生效
- HTML 中 JS 文件顺序执行机制:怎样保证 JS 文件加载完毕后执行方法
- 输入框怎样根据内容自动伸缩与换行
- 父DIV中两个子DIV如何实现水平垂直居中且重叠
- 切换版本后配置参数不显示,彻底清除缓存方法
- CSS mask 实现动态缺口效果的方法
- 本地用 $.get() 打开 HTML 文件报错怎么解决
- Nextjs 分布式跟踪
- CSS实现优惠券效果的方法
- 点击获取当前 td 元素内容,为何 event.srcElement.innerText 无法获取值